    SCS Software s.r.o. is a video game developer based in Prague, Czech Republic.It primarily produces simulation games for Microsoft Windows, macOS, and Linux, including the 18 Wheels of Steel and Truck Simulator series.

    Bus Simulator 21 is a bus simulator game developed by Stillalive Studios and published by Astragon Entertainment.It is developed on the Unreal Engine 4.It is the sixth in the Bus Simulator series, and is the direct sequel to Bus Simulator 18.
